#f145d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f145dd is composed of 94.5% red, 27.1%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 307 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 60.8%. #f145d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#e300bb.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f145dd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f145dd has RGB values of R:241, G:69,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.08,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15812061.

Hex triplet f145dd #f145dd
RGB Decimal 241, 69, 221 rgb(241,69,221)
RGB Percent 94.5, 27.1, 86.7 rgb(94.5%,27.1%,86.7%)
CMYK 0, 71, 8, 5
HSL 307°, 86, 60.8 hsl(307,86%,60.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 307°, 71.4, 94.5
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 60.052, 79.693, -42.415
XYZ 51.454, 28.181, 71.132
xyY 0.341, 0.187, 28.181
CIE-LCH 60.052, 90.277, 331.976
CIE-LUV 60.052, 79.24, -77.643
Hunter-Lab 53.086, 80.113, -42.285
Binary 11110001, 01000101, 11011101

Shades and Tints of #f145d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010d is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f145dd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8a8a8a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9f7c9b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5c93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8195cd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e67179 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9276f2 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a977d3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ea619d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
